The Opportunity The Capability Planner and Governance Officers play a key role in shaping organisational capability, strengthening governance, and supporting strategic decision-making. Working across diverse stakeholders, you'll identify opportunities for improvement, develop practical solutions, and help ensure our organisation is well-positioned to achieve its goals now and into the future.

There are multiple roles for the Capability Planner and Governance Officers within REDSPICE Branch across multiple sections to support ASD’s governance and cabinet submissions on a range of projects. REDSPICE Branch sits within the wider Portfolio and Resilience Division of the Capability and Transformation Group.

Strategic Engagement:

Strategic Engagement section works with broader government on REDSPICE and other ASD capability projects. Key deliverables include submissions and board papers, as well as various parliamentary and ministerial briefs.

Major Capability Planning:

Major Capability Planning section is responsible for planning all future ASD projects that are a part of the Defence Integrated Investment Program (IIP). This involves scoping requirements, engaging with internal and external stakeholders and the drafting of all relevant documentation to take to government for approval.

Major Program Governance:

Major Program Governance section provides secretariat functions to all major programs within ASD. The section coordinates governance committees and boards and ensure governance frameworks are adhered to. In addition, this team ensures minute taking, action items and decisions are recorded accurately to ensure senior stakeholders can make informed decisions.
